Understanding the Role

Weekend IT support professionals are tasked with providing assistance during hours when very standard support teams are unavailable. In many companies, routine maintenance and support largely occur during weekdays, often leaving critical gaps in support during weekends. The responsibilities of weekend IT support personnel often include managing network operations, troubleshooting hardware and software issues, and ensuring that any disruptions are swiftly addressed to minimize downtime. Effective troubleshooting is vital since even a minor downtime can lead to significant loss in revenue and erode customer trust. These roles can vary depending on the organization and its industry, but all focus on maintaining operational continuity.

Weekend support staff must have a clear understanding of the systems they oversee. For instance, they may deal with cloud services, databases, network security, and more. A solid grasp of emerging technologies is beneficial, as organizations increasingly adopt advanced solutions like artificial intelligence or machine learning capabilities to enhance their operations. Consequently, weekend IT support staff must remain agile in their troubleshooting methods, continually updating their skills as new technologies are integrated within their workplace.

Common Duties and Skills Required

Common duties for weekend IT support jobs include:

  • Monitoring system performance and uptime.
  • Identifying and resolving technical issues promptly.
  • Maintaining and updating IT documentation.
  • Providing user support via phone, email, or chat.
  • Assisting in system upgrades and installations.
  • Conducting preventive maintenance on all IT systems to avoid unexpected failures.

Key skills required for these positions include strong problem-solving abilities, familiarity with a range of hardware and software systems, and excellent communication skills to interact effectively with users and team members. Additionally, being tech-savvy and having knowledge of scripting or coding can serve as an added advantage, broadening the scope of responsibilities and enhancing value to employers.

Customer service skills are also paramount, as IT support staff need to relay technical information clearly and concisely to users who may not be tech-savvy. Empathy and patience are critical in managing users' frustrations during technical difficulties, ensuring a positive experience despite the inconveniences caused by technological failures.

Overcoming Challenges in Weekend IT Support Roles

Working in weekend IT support can come with its own set of challenges. In addition to managing technical issues, professionals must often deal with the pressure of resolving problems on a tight schedule, with fewer colleagues available for support if issues escalate. Troubleshooting under time constraints can be a stressor, but this experience can also cultivate resilience and sharpen decision-making skills.

Another challenge may arise from communication hurdles. When users experience technical difficulties, they often reach out—sometimes in a state of frustration. Providing support in such scenarios demands patience and exceptional communication skills. Weekend IT support professionals need to actively listen to users, understand their concerns, and articulate solutions clearly to ensure user satisfaction.

To overcome these challenges, many professionals find value in collaboration and knowledge-sharing. Establishing strong relationships with weekday teams can facilitate smoother handoffs of information regarding ongoing issues, ensuring that weekend support personnel have access to the latest information when troubleshooting problems that carry over during the week. Regular training and upskilling initiatives also help bolster confidence, enabling staff to handle challenges effectively.

  • What qualifications are necessary for weekend IT support jobs?

    Typically, an understanding of common IT systems and support processes is required. Industry-specific certifications, such as CompTIA A+, Network+, or Microsoft Certified Solutions Associate (MCSA), can enhance employability. Many companies also value practical experience, whether through internships or personal projects that reflect an individual’s capacity to handle IT challenges.

  • Can these roles lead to full-time employment?

    Yes, many companies offer pathways to full-time positions for weekend IT support staff, especially those who demonstrate strong performance. Building a reputation for reliability and effective problem-solving on weekends can capture the attention of managers looking to fill weekday roles.

  • Are there remote opportunities available for weekend IT support?

    Yes, many organizations offer remote positions, enabling staff to provide support from anywhere with a reliable internet connection. This flexibility can also extend to shift hours, allowing professionals to find a schedule that suits their lifestyle while meeting company needs.

  • What are some common software tools used in weekend IT support?

    Weekend IT support roles utilize various tools to manage and support technology systems. These can include ticketing systems like JIRA or ServiceNow for tracking issues, remote desktop tools such as TeamViewer or AnyDesk for troubleshooting, and monitoring software like SolarWinds or Nagios to assess system performance. Knowledge in these tools is often essential for efficient issue resolution.
